6. African-American history tour in Washington D.C.

Streets of Washington| ©Daniel Lobo
Streets of Washington| ©Daniel Lobo

Washington D.C. is a key city in the African-American history of the United States, and the best way to learn about this legacy is with the African-American history tour in Washington, which will take you to the most significant places of the African-American community in the capital.

On this guided tour, you'll visit the National Museum of African American History and Culture, U Street, known for being the epicentre of jazz in the city, and other historic sites that have marked the struggle for civil rights. You'll also learn about key figures such as Martin Luther King Jr. and Frederick Douglass.

Details of interest

  • Approximate price: £70.
  • Duration: 4 hours.
  • Recommended if... you are interested in African-American history and culture and want to learn about its impact on Washington D.C.

How long do tours in Washington usually last?

Tidal Basin| ©Andy He
Tidal Basin| ©Andy He

Tours in Washington vary in length. The shortest tour can last 2 hours while the longest is about 7 hours.

If you have little time to explore the city I recommend choosing a short 2 or 3 hour tour by buggy, Segway, bicycle, cruise ship or tour bus. You will see the most important places and monuments of the city in a fast, comfortable and fun way.

In case time is not a problem for you and you can explore the city inch by inch to enjoy the sights and monuments and take lots of pictures, then I advise you to take a guided walking tour of Washington because you will see the capital in detail.
